Do you still support pub tenants and Pubs Code issues?
Yes, while our reach now covers the entire RHL sector, we remain one of the UK’s most experienced independent advisors for pub tenants. Our background includes significant work on Pubs Code issues, arbitration cases, rent challenges and the well‑known 72 pints operational loss model.
What is the “72 pints” model you refer to?
It’s a specialist calculation originating in the pub trade to measure sediment and wastage losses in beer sales. We’ve expanded this approach into modern tools that help businesses identify financial leakage, operational loss and areas where you may not be “no worse off.”
